T. Justin Clark is a scholar working on Obstetrics and Gynecology, Reproductive Medicine and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, T. Justin Clark has authored 140 papers receiving a total of 3.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 101 papers in Obstetrics and Gynecology, 76 papers in Reproductive Medicine and 25 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in T. Justin Clark’s work include Gynecological conditions and treatments (79 papers), Endometriosis Research and Treatment (75 papers) and Uterine Myomas and Treatments (75 papers). T. Justin Clark is often cited by papers focused on Gynecological conditions and treatments (79 papers), Endometriosis Research and Treatment (75 papers) and Uterine Myomas and Treatments (75 papers). T. Justin Clark coll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, The Netherlands and United States. T. Justin Clark's co-authors include Khalid S. Khan, Janesh Gupta, Paul Smith, Fujian Song, N Cooper, Ben W. Mol, Christopher H. Mann, P Smith, JK Gupta and Catherine Wykes and has published in prestigious journals such as JAMA, Journal of Clinical Investigation and Journal of Clinical Oncology.
